Colorful Street Art from My Recent Travels

The Historic District of Mazatlan, Mexico offers a veritable feast for the eyes – a rich and unique experience in color and imagination.  As I walked through the little downtown district, the vibrant hues and amazing local flavor nestled within its walls, brought the alleyways alive with a kaleidoscope of color and local art.  It compares to an outdoor art gallery.  I hope you enjoy these beautiful walls as much as I did.
